Zorianna, The Crystal Enchantress
by Joan M. Miller


Fifteen-year-old Jessica Graves could barely contain her excitement. The school year was finally over, and she was returning once more to spend the summer at her Aunt Esmeralda’s comfortable old farmhouse. It’s been almost a year since Jessica’s last visit to the Magical Realms—an amazing world of fantasy that she discovered within the pages of a very old and very magical book in her aunt’s library—and she was looking forward to the new adventures that awaited her there. This time when she returns to the Magical Realms to visit her friends Jangova and Tadius, she is thrilled to meet their new baby, Prince Tamurn. But when the prince is kidnapped by an army of Dark Knights, Jessica learns that she must travel to the kingdom of Zorianna, the Crystal Enchantress to discover where the baby has been taken. The news is not good, for Zorianna reveals that the prince is being held in The Barren Lands by the evil sorceress, Queen Kalesh. At the request of Zorianna, King Anzee and his people, the Kai-Kai, agree to travel with Jessica and to help her on her quest—even though their previous dealings with Kalesh have not been pleasant … to say the least. When Jessica leads the small group into The Barren Lands, she soon faces the greatest danger that she has ever encountered in the Magical Realms. If she and her friends hope to rescue the prince from the dark magic of the wicked queen, Jessica must once again have faith that she will be able to do what is right—in the face of overwhelming odds that truly seem to be insurmountable. But how can the small group expect to defeat the evil magic of Kalesh ... or the awesome power of her Dark Knights? How can they hope to rescue the infant prince? Will they be successful, or will the Magical Realms be doomed … falling under the dark thrall of the evil sorceress, Kalesh, forever…

Author Joan M. Miller has been writing for as long as she can remember, with one of her earliest successes being a poem she had published in her elementary school newspaper. She wrote several novels while still in high school, sharing them with her classmates one chapter at a time as she completed writing them, and has won honourable mention in two separate short-story-writing competitions. Joan kept her children amused—and encouraged them to read—by creating bedtime stories that she read to them each evening. She revisited these stories once she retired, and they eventually became the books of the Jessica’s Quest series. A Dragon’s Tears, Jup-Jup’s Giant Adventure, and now Zorianna, the Crystal Sorceress are the first three books of this series, and there are many more waiting to be published…. Joan and her husband are currently enjoying retirement in their home at Lake of the Woods, Ontario, where—in addition to writing new stories—she enjoys quilting, gardening, working with stained-glass, and spending time with family.
